Candle Care

Trim Your Wick

Before lighting your candle, always trim the wick to approximately 6mm to prevent excessive smoking and ensure a clean, even burn. Trimming the wick also helps to control the size of the flame and prevents it from becoming too large, which can lead to sooting and uneven burning.

Allow for Proper Burn Time

For the initial lighting, allow your candle to burn for a sufficient amount of time, typically 2-4 hours, or until the wax pool reaches the edges of the container. This prevents tunneling, where the wax burns straight down the center, leaving unused wax along the sides. Subsequent burns should also be long enough to melt the entire surface of the candle to maintain an even burn and prevent wax buildup.

Practice Safe Burning

Keep your candle away from drafts, as they can cause uneven burning and lead to flickering or excessive smoke. Place your candle on a stable, heat-resistant surface away from fans, open windows, and air vents to ensure a consistent and steady burn.

Always place candles on heat-resistant surfaces and away from flammable materials. Keep candles out of reach of children and pets, and never leave a burning candle unattended. Avoid moving a candle while it is burning or the wax is still hot

Extinguish Safely

When extinguishing your candle, avoid blowing it out, as this can cause hot wax to splatter. Instead, use a candle snuffer or gently dip the wick into the melted wax and then straighten it back up. This helps to prevent smoking and minimizes the risk of accidental fires.

Store Properly

Store your candles in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and heat sources. Excessive heat can cause candles to warp or soften, while sunlight can fade colors and affect the scent. Proper storage ensures that your candles remain in optimal condition until you're ready to enjoy them.

Keep it Clean

Regularly clean the wax pool of any debris or wick trimmings to maintain a clean and efficient burn. You can use a wick trimmer or a tissue to remove any excess buildup, ensuring that your candle continues to burn evenly and safely.
